:: ABOUT NANOWRIMO ::

 National Novel Writing Month takes place every year between November 1st - 30th. The goal is to write 50.000 words by midnight on November 30.
 It usually takes up a lot of time and energy, and 50% of the novel is pure crap. Luckily it's the final wordcount that matters, not the quality of the writing.
